Luke Littler, World No 2, Admits to Nervousness from Motorway Photographer Pursuit

Luke Littler, the rising darts star and current World No. 2, has recently shared his experience of feeling anxious after being followed by photographers. This unsettling incident occurred just two days after he successfully passed his driving test.

Nervous Encounter on the Motorway

Littler was on his way to visit his girlfriend when he noticed paparazzi trailing him on the motorway. He recounted, “I was getting followed on Wednesday. I made the latest exit you could possibly make on a motorway. I came off so late, and so did he.” He described making several U-turns, but the photographer remained persistent.

The 18-year-old admitted, “I was shaking and nervous. I had been driving for two days and getting followed on a motorway.” This unexpected pressure compounded on him, considering his very recent transition to driving.

Social Media Strategy

To address the situation and deter the photographer from profiting, Littler took to Instagram where he posted a picture of his new BMW along with his driving certificate. His post featured the caption, “Get innn, first time and 0 minors.”

He later explained, “That’s why I posted the car so he couldn’t sell his pictures. I know it’s their job, but following me on the motorway, it’s dead busy, and I was nervous. So yeah, that’s why I posted the car so he couldn’t do nothing about it.”

Looking Ahead: Grand Slam of Darts

As Littler prepares to participate in the Grand Slam of Darts, his focus now shifts away from the chaotic encounter. The tournament kicks off on Saturday afternoon in Wolverhampton, with coverage available live on Sky Sports.

Having secured the title last year, Littler aims to reclaim it and earn the top position in the PDC Order of Merit, overtaking Luke Humphries.
